艾特商业网

🌟MFC UpdateData()用法详解💻

更新时间:2025-04-02 15:58:45

导读 在使用MFC进行界面开发时,`UpdateData()`是一个非常重要的函数,它主要用于数据在控件和变量之间的双向传递。简单来说,就是将用户界面中...

在使用MFC进行界面开发时,`UpdateData()`是一个非常重要的函数,它主要用于数据在控件和变量之间的双向传递。简单来说,就是将用户界面中的数据更新到程序变量中,或者将变量中的数据刷新到界面上。

😊首先,当需要从控件获取用户输入的数据时,可以调用`UpdateData(TRUE)`。这会将控件中的数据读取并存储到对应的成员变量中。例如,在一个文本框中输入了新的数值后,可以通过此方法将其保存到变量中以便后续处理。

😎其次,当你修改了某个变量的值,并希望将其显示在界面上时,则需调用`UpdateData(FALSE)`。这样可以将变量的新值展示给用户。

😄举个例子:假设你正在做一个简单的计算器应用,当用户输入两个数字后点击计算按钮,你需要先用`UpdateData(TRUE)`来获取这两个数字,完成计算后再通过`UpdateData(FALSE)`把结果展示出来。

💡记住,`UpdateData()`不仅简化了数据交互的过程,还大大提高了开发效率。掌握好这个技巧,会让你的MFC编程之旅更加顺畅哦!✨

免责声明:本文由用户上传,如有侵权请联系删除!